想要使Python更加强大且具备跨平台性,我们可以下载许多第三方模块。下面将从几个方面详细介绍如何下载第三方模块。
一、使用pip下载第三方模块
pip是Python的软件包管理器,是处理Python包需要的一种命令行工具。在Python的发行版中,pip已经内置,所以无需安装。如果出现了缺少pip包的报错,可以手动升级pip。
使用pip下载第三方模块是最简单的方法。只需要在命令行中输入以下命令:
pip install 模块名称
例如,下载numpy模块输入:
pip install numpy
如此便可轻松下载第三方模块。
二、使用conda下载第三方模块
conda是一个跨平台、开源的软件包管理系统和环境管理系统,可在Windows、Mac OS X和Linux上运行。它旨在将软件编译成独立、可重复的环境,并轻松共享、分发和安装这些环境。
在使用conda之前,需要先安装Anaconda;安装完成后,可以在命令行中输入以下命令下载第三方模块:
conda install 模块名称
例如,下载numpy模块输入:
conda install numpy
与pip相比,conda可以安装的软件包相对更多,而且conda在安装一些特定的包时,还会自动安装包的依赖项。
三、使用源码下载第三方模块
源码包含了可直接运行或编译成目标代码的程序。通过源码的方式,可以下载更加个性化的第三方模块;但这种方式需要自己手动编译代码,所以难度相对较高。
步骤如下:
1、从官网上下载源码文件(通常是一个压缩包)。
2、解压缩文件。
3、在命令行窗口下进入压缩文件所在的文件夹,执行以下命令:
python setup.py install
例如,如果你要安装django模块,可以先在其官网上下载源码(这里以3.2.7版本为例)。
wget https://www.djangoproject.com/m/releases/3.2/Django-3.2.7.tar.gz
然后对其进行解压缩:
tar -xvf Django-3.2.7.tar.gz
最后进入解压缩后的django-3.2.7目录,并执行:
python setup.py install
四、使用conda forge下载第三方模块
Conda forge是一个社区驱动的开源软件项目,旨在为conda用户提供没有可用二进制版本的软件包。由于conda包由Conda Forge社区维护,所以其安全性能已得到广泛认可。
安装conda forge的步骤如下:
1、使用conda命令添加conda-forge通道
conda config --add channels conda-forge
2、根据需要搜索软件包,例如搜索tensorflow模块:
conda search tensorflow
3、使用conda安装需要的软件包:
conda install tensorflow
这样就可以使用conda forge安装第三方模块了。
原创文章,作者:RTFOX,如若转载,请注明出处:https://www.506064.com/n/375035.html